問題タブ [worklight-mtww]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
238 参照

ibm-mobilefirst - Worklight Mobile Test Workbench でアプリを接続できない

Worklight 6.1.0.1 を実行しています。シンプルな helloworld アプリがあります。Androidエミュレーターでアプリを実行できます。Mobile Test Workbench プロジェクトを計測して作成します。MTW クライアントを eclipse に接続し、HW アプリを表示できます。テストを記録しようとすると、スプラッシュ画面の後に次のエラーが表示されます。

Logcat には、cordova loadUrlNow() が表示されますが、他にはあまり表示されません。エミュレーターで直接実行するとアプリが接続されるので、少し困惑します。

0 投票する
1 に答える
112 参照

ibm-mobilefirst - IBM Worklight 6.1 - 記録されたテスト スイートを表示できない/開くことができない

IBM Mobile Test Workbench for Worklight (Eclipse Juno SR2 - WL 6.1 - Workbench 8.5.1.2) を使用して (Android エミュレーター内で) 記録からテストを作成しようとしています。

モバイル クライアントをインストールし、アプリケーションの記録を開始し、テスト スイート ファイルを生成するテスト記録を作成しました。
問題は、テストスイートが生成されて開いた後、Eclipse がミリ秒ごとにダイアログを表示していることです。

ファイルシステムでファイルが変更されました。変更をロードしますか?

他のダイアログが表示されるため (など)、[はい] または [いいえ] をクリックできません。
Eclipse がいくつかのサイド オペレーションを実行していることに気付きました。リソース ID の検証、マネージド アプリケーションの生成後のリポジトリの再インデックス化です。

記録されたテストを表示して実行するにはどうすればよいですか?

0 投票する
2 に答える
1580 参照

ibm-mobilefirst - IBM Worklight - Rational Test Workbench と Mobile Test Workbench の違い

Rational Test Workbench Eclipse クライアントは Worklight 以外のアプリケーションをテストでき、RTW の他のコンポーネントは Web テスト用であることを知っています。私はモバイル テストに重点を置いています。

RTW と Mobile Test Workbench for Worklight (MTWW) の違いを知りたいのですが、他にある場合、または同じですか?

0 投票する
1 に答える
45 参照

ibm-mobilefirst - インストルメント化された dojo アプリケーションが記録開始時に scripterror:21 で終了する

Worklight studio は WL6.1 の FP1 にあります
。MTWW は 8.5.10.v20140221_0011 にあり
ます。インストルメント化されていない場合、アプリケーションは Android 4.1.2 で正常に動作します。
MTWWも問題ないようです(ワークベンチへの接続、通常のアプリケーションをインストルメント化されたものに置き換え)

問題は、記録が開始されるとフリーズすることです。
LogCat に関連する唯一のメッセージは、Web コンソールからの scripterror:21 です。

動作は Dojo の不足しているリソースに似ていますが、Dojo はインストルメント化されていないバージョンで正常に動作します。

ご協力ありがとう御座います

0 投票する
2 に答える
538 参照

ibm-mobilefirst - アプリケーションをインポートできません。無効なものであるか、サポートされていない特定の機能が含まれています

推奨される解決策に従いました: IBM Worklight v6.0 - Mobile Test Workbench にアプリケーションを追加中にエラーが発生しました

私のjdkはすでに正しいようですが、それでもエラーが発生しました

テスト ワークベンチのモバイル クライアント ログ (エミュレーター) にエラーは見られませんでしたが、どのログを見ればよいですか?

0 投票する
1 に答える
131 参照

ibm-mobilefirst - Mobile Test Workbench - 記録されたテストを再生できません

ハイブリッド・アプリケーションの自動テストに IBM Mobile Test Workbench を使用しています。アプリケーションは、IBM worklight 6.1 を使用して構築されています。

ワークベンチ環境を整えました。iOS デバイス (バージョン 6.0) を使用していくつかのテスト ケースを記録しました。それらのレポートを生成することができました。ドロップダウンのあるページをテストするまではうまくいっていました。

そのページ(ドロップダウンがある)を記録すると、ワークベンチはすべてのステップを正常に記録しました。しかし、デバイスで再生しようとしたとき。失敗しました!

記録された手順は次のとおりです。

  • コンテンツが「XYZ」のJquery選択メニューをクリックします
  • PickerView のコンポーネント 1 で Row を 3 に設定します。
  • テーブル ビューの位置 2 の項目をクリックします

この記録されたテストの再生中に発生するエラー:

  • PickerView のコンポーネント 1 で行を 3 に設定 -タイプ UIPickerView のオブジェクトが見つからない
  • テーブル ビューの位置 2 にあるアイテムをクリックします -タイプ UITableView のオブジェクトが見つかりません
0 投票する
1 に答える
277 参照

ios - ワークライト 6.2. Mobile Test Workbench、iOS にアプリをインストールできない

iOS 7.1.1

iOS アプリケーションをテストするためのモジュール「Mobile Test Workbench を使用した Worklight モバイル・アプリケーションのテスト」の指示に従っています。

http://public.dhe.ibm.com/software/mobile-solutions/worklight/docs/v620/10_12_Testing_Worklight_mobile_applications_with_the_Mobile_Test_Workbench.pdf

「アプリケーションをテスト用に準備する」ステップの後、「使用可能なアプリケーション」タブと IBM Rational Test Workbench モバイル・クライアント (Safari を使用) にアプリケーションが表示されます。

問題は、インストール ボタンが無効になっており、記録ボタンが有効になっていることですが、クリックすると「アドレスが無効なため、Safari でページを開けません」というエラーが表示されることです。

RTW インフォセンターには、アプリをインストールする前にいくつかのスクリプトを実行する必要があることを説明する指示がありますが、Worklight トレーニング モジュールではこれについて言及されていません。

http://pic.dhe.ibm.com/infocenter/rtwhelp/v8r5m0/index.jsp?topic=%2Fcom.ibm.rational.test.lt.moeb.doc%2Ftopics%2Ft_gsios.html

iPad 環境を生成して Worklight にデプロイしました。また、iPad でアプリを実行しようとしましたが、実行されました (テスト後にアンインストールしました)。

IBM Rational Test Workbench Mobile Client を使用してアプリをインストールする方法を教えてください。

スクリプトも使用してみました:

アプリは、管理する必要があることを説明する警告とともに、モバイル アプリケーションで利用可能として表示されます。管理するボタンをクリックすると、警告は消えますが、状態は同じです。インストール ボタンは無効になり、録画ボタンは有効になりますが、クリックすると、「アドレスが無効なため、Safari でページを開けません」というエラーが表示されます。